James DiStefano has over 20 years of experience as an actor and acting teacher in Los Angeles. Throughout his extensive career, he has worked with and learned from many of the most talented and respected directors in film and television, including Kathryn Bigelow (Oscar nominee for The Hurt Locker), Bobby Roth (Lost, FlashForward), Mark Rydell (Oscar nominee for On Golden Pond, Emmy nominee for James Dean, for which James Franco won a Golden Globe), Michael Schultz (Cannes Golden Palm nominee, Winner Best Film at American Black Film Festival) and Danny Cannon (Executive Producer - CSI).
"I've worked to create a space that nurtures full expression and elicits the real joy of acting." - James DiStefano
James teaches Masters Classes including the first Cold Reading Class in the history of the prestigious Actor’s Studio. Under the leadership of co-presidents Al Pacino, Ellen Burstyn and Harvey Keitel, he teaches from a curriculum which he has created and developed over 15 years.
Actors learn the craft of acting as well as specialized camera technique to gain valuable on-camera experience.
